VMware vSAN分布式存储技术研究
- 格式:pdf
- 大小:920.64 KB
- 文档页数:4
大数据存储与管理技术研究随着信息技术的快速发展,大数据已经逐渐成为各行各业的关注焦点。
大数据的存储与管理是支撑其有效利用的关键技术之一。
本文将对大数据存储与管理技术进行研究,探讨其应用和发展趋势。
一、大数据存储技术1. 分布式存储系统分布式存储系统是处理大数据的关键技术之一。
它将大数据分成多个部分,存储在多个节点上,通过均衡数据负载和提高数据可靠性来提高存储效率。
Hadoop Distributed File System(HDFS)是目前应用最为广泛的分布式存储系统之一。
2. 列式存储与传统的行式存储不同,列式存储将数据按列存储,而不是按行存储。
这种存储方式可提供较高的查询和分析性能,尤其适用于大数据场景。
HBase和Cassandra是常用的列式存储系统。
3. 对象存储对象存储将数据和元数据封装成对象,并以唯一的标识符来检索和访问。
与传统的文件存储相比,对象存储具有更好的扩展性和可靠性。
S3和Swift是常见的对象存储解决方案。
4. 存储虚拟化存储虚拟化技术将多个存储设备组合成一个虚拟存储池,并为应用程序提供统一的访问接口。
这种技术可提高存储资源的利用率和管理效率。
VMware vSAN和OpenStack Cinder是常用的存储虚拟化解决方案。
二、大数据管理技术1. 数据采集与清洗大数据管理的第一步是数据采集与清洗。
数据采集可以通过爬虫、传感器等手段获取数据。
清洗则是对数据进行去噪、去重、格式转换等处理,以确保数据的质量和一致性。
2. 数据集成与融合大数据往往来源于多个不同的数据源,因此数据集成与融合是大数据管理的重要环节。
这一过程涉及到数据的匹配、转换和聚合等操作,以便将多个数据源的数据结合起来进行分析。
3. 数据索引与检索对于海量的数据,高效的索引和检索技术是非常关键的。
通过构建索引,可以提高数据的查询效率和检索速度。
Elasticsearch和Solr是常用的开源搜索引擎,可用于数据的索引与检索。
【vm vsan存储虚拟化大纲】一、介绍1. 什么是存储虚拟化2. 为什么存储虚拟化对企业全球信息湾和应用程序至关重要二、传统存储 VS 存储虚拟化1. 传统存储的局限性2. 存储虚拟化的优势和益处三、 VMware VSAN1. VMware VSAN的定义和概念2. VSAN的架构和工作原理3. VSAN的特点和优势四、存储虚拟化的应用场景1. 企业数据中心2. 虚拟桌面基础设施3. 大数据分析和存储五、实践案例1. 公司A成功引入VSAN的经验共享2. 公司B采用传统存储的挑战与教训六、未来展望1. 存储虚拟化的发展趋势2. 对企业的战略意义和影响七、总结和展望1. 对存储虚拟化技术的认识和思考2. 探讨存储虚拟化的发展前景和挑战【个人观点和理解】存储虚拟化在当今数字化时代具有重要意义,对企业的数据管理和应用运行至关重要。
通过引入存储虚拟化技术,能够提高存储效率、可用性和扩展性,为企业带来更好的业务价值和竞争优势。
而VMware VSAN作为存储虚拟化技术的领先者,不仅提供了全面的解决方案,也在不断创新和优化,为用户带来更好的体验和价值。
在未来,存储虚拟化将会继续发展,逐渐成为企业数据管理和应用运行的标准配置,为企业数字化转型提供有力支持。
以上是我对vm vsan存储虚拟化大纲的初步构想和总体框架,我将会继续完善和深入探讨每个部分的内容,确保文章的质量和深度。
希望这篇文章能为您带来新的启发和思考。
一、介绍1. 什么是存储虚拟化存储虚拟化是一种通过软件来管理、配置、优化和监控存储资源的技术。
它将物理存储设备抽象化,以虚拟的方式呈现给用户和应用程序。
这样一来,用户可以更灵活地管理存储资源,实现数据的高效利用和保护。
2. 为什么存储虚拟化对企业全球信息湾和应用程序至关重要存储虚拟化对企业全球信息湾和应用程序至关重要,主要体现在以下几个方面:- 提高存储资源的利用率和性能,使得企业全球信息湾和应用程序能够更快速地响应用户请求,提升用户体验。
vsan ftt理解以VSAN FTT理解为标题VSAN是VMware vSphere中的一项重要功能,它提供了一种虚拟化存储的解决方案。
在VSAN中,FTT(Fault Tolerance Tolerates)是一种关键的概念,它用于确保数据的高可用性和容错能力。
本文将以VSAN FTT为主题,深入探讨其原理和应用。
一、VSAN简介VSAN是一种虚拟化存储技术,可以将本地主机的存储资源整合起来,构建一个高性能、可扩展的分布式存储系统。
它利用每个主机上的本地磁盘来创建一个虚拟的存储池,通过网络将这些存储池连接起来,形成一个共享的存储资源。
二、FTT的作用和意义FTT是VSAN中的一个重要概念,它用于确保数据的高可用性和容错能力。
FTT定义了在故障情况下,数据能够容忍的节点或磁盘的故障。
它通过复制数据副本来实现容错,当某个节点或磁盘发生故障时,系统可以自动切换到其他可用的副本,确保数据的可访问性和完整性。
三、FTT的工作原理在VSAN中,FTT是通过数据副本来实现的。
当用户创建虚拟机或存储对象时,VSAN会根据FTT的设置在集群中的不同节点上创建多个数据副本。
这些数据副本可以分布在不同的主机和磁盘上,以提高数据的容错能力。
具体来说,FTT定义了数据副本的数量,即在故障情况下,系统需要保留的可用副本数量。
例如,如果FTT设置为1,表示在任意一个节点或磁盘发生故障时,系统仍然可以通过其他副本来访问数据。
如果FTT设置为2,表示系统可以容忍两个节点或磁盘的故障。
四、FTT的应用场景FTT主要应用于对可靠性要求较高的应用场景,例如数据库、邮件服务器、虚拟桌面等。
在这些场景下,数据的丢失或不可访问会带来严重的后果,因此需要通过FTT来提高数据的容错能力。
FTT还可以与其他VSAN功能相结合,进一步提高系统的可靠性和性能。
例如,与RAID(磁盘冗余阵列)相比,FTT可以提供更好的容错能力,并且不会带来额外的成本和复杂性。
分布式存储架构VMware VSAN的优势与特性分布式存储架构是指将存储资源分布在多台服务器上,通过网络连接进行协调和管理,使得存储资源能够被更加有效地利用和管理。
VMware VSAN就是一种典型的分布式存储架构,它是VMware公司推出的一款软件定义存储解决方案,能够将企业存储和计算资源整合在一起,提供高性能、高可用的存储服务。
VMware VSAN具有许多优势与特性,下面将详细介绍。
一、自动化管理和配置VMware VSAN能够自动化管理和配置存储资源,无需手动干预和调整,大大减少了管理和维护的工作量。
管理员只需要简单地定义存储策略,VSAN就会根据该策略自动配置存储资源,实现自动负载均衡和数据迁移,确保存储资源的高效利用和高性能运行。
二、高性能和扩展性VMware VSAN采用了分布式存储架构,可以利用所有服务器的存储资源,实现并行读写和IO负载均衡,大大提高了存储性能。
与传统存储方案相比,VSAN还具有良好的扩展性,可以方便地扩展存储容量和性能,适应企业不断增长的存储需求。
三、高可用和数据保护VMware VSAN具有高可用性和数据保护能力,能够在多台物理服务器上复制数据,实现数据的冗余存储,提高数据的安全性和可靠性。
即使某个存储节点发生故障,也能够保证数据的可用性,保障业务的持续运行。
四、灵活的存储策略VMware VSAN支持灵活的存储策略定义,可以根据业务需求和性能要求,对存储资源进行有效管理。
管理员可以根据应用程序的特性,定义不同的存储策略,实现对存储性能、数据保护级别和存储容量的灵活控制,满足各种不同的业务需求。
五、易于部署和管理VMware VSAN采用了软件定义的存储方式,可以在标准的x86服务器上部署,无需专用的存储设备,大大降低了存储成本。
而且VSAN提供了统一的管理界面,能够方便地对存储资源进行监控和管理,简化了存储管理的复杂性,减少了管理人员的工作压力。
六、与VMware生态系统的集成VMware VSAN与VMware生态系统紧密集成,提供了丰富的管理工具和功能,能够与VMware vSphere、VMware vCenter等产品无缝集成,实现对整个虚拟化环境的统一管理和监控。
VMwarevSphere6.5配置系列(三)配置vSAN
一、创建vSAN分布式交换机:
切换到网络选项卡,右击数据中心,选择“新建Distributed Switch...”,如下图:
二、配置分布式交换机:
分别为两台主机选择用于vSAN网络的物理网卡(这里选择第三
块网卡),并分配上行链路:
分别在两台主机上新建一个VMkernel网络适配器:
选择vSAN交换机:
勾选“Virtual SAN”,这里是关键!
设置vSAN网络的静态IP:
三、配置vSAN存储盘:
vSAN存储盘分为:缓存层、容量层,其中缓存盘用的是闪存盘,容量层用的是一般的硬盘。
数据写入之前先经过缓存层,到了一定量后再由缓存层写入到最终的容量层硬盘中,同样,数据读取时先从容量层读到缓存层,再由缓存层出去,缓存层中存的是最近常用的数据,这样就增大了IO的读写速率。
缓存层和容量层的容量比例大概是1:10。
以下是测试环境,没有闪存盘,会有提示“没有可用的闪存磁盘”,我在这里把它标记为闪存了,如下图:
创建故障域,一个故障域可以包括一个或多个主机,在同一故障域中的主机允许同时发生故障:
vSAN的主机数量要求最好是四节点以上,这样故障域就会有效,下面只是测试环境演示用的:
以下信息可以看到,两台主机的本地硬盘已经加在一起了,这就是存储虚拟化的意义:
配置好后就能看到两台主机新增了一个共享存储"vsanDatastore":。
分布式存储架构VMware VSAN的优势与特性VMware Virtual SAN (VSAN) 是一种分布式存储架构,可以实现虚拟化环境的高性能、高可靠性的存储解决方案。
以下是VMware VSAN的优势和特性。
1. 高性能:VMware VSAN 可以利用服务器本地的闪存和磁盘存储资源,提供低延迟和高并发的存储性能。
其自动化的负载平衡和缓存技术可以确保数据在存储层中的有效分配和最佳性能。
2. 高可用性:VMware VSAN 可以将数据复制到多个节点,创建冗余副本,以实现高可用性和数据保护。
在节点故障或存储设备故障的情况下,VSAN 可以自动重新平衡和恢复数据,保证虚拟机的连续可用性。
3. 弹性可扩展性:VMware VSAN 可以实现线性扩展,根据需求动态添加或删除节点,以满足不断增长的存储需求。
用户可以根据实际情况添加存储容量,无需中断服务或迁移数据。
4. 灵活性:VMware VSAN 可以与现有的虚拟化环境无缝集成,支持多种存储接口和操作系统。
用户可以使用已有的硬件设备,无需额外投资购买专用的存储设备。
5. 简化管理:VMware VSAN 可以通过 vSphere Web Client 进行集中管理。
用户可以利用 vSphere Web Client 的直观界面,执行任务如创建存储策略、监控性能、故障排除等,从而简化存储管理的工作。
6. 自动化的优化:VMware VSAN 可以根据虚拟机的访问模式,自动将常用数据放在高速缓存中,提高读取性能。
VSAN 也会自动将数据从繁忙的节点迁移至空闲的节点,以实现负载均衡和性能优化。
7. 与 VMware 生态系统的集成:VMware VSAN 与 VMware 生态系统中的其他产品紧密集成,如 vSphere、vCenter Server、vMotion 等。
用户可以利用这些工具进行虚拟机和存储的管理和迁移。
VMware VSAN 是一种高性能、高可用性、灵活可扩展、易于管理的分布式存储架构。
VMWAREVSAN的特点与要求,与优缺点VSAN的特点与要求,与优缺点VMware VSAN主要有5个特点:1、运⾏在标准x86服务器上2、分布式集群,把VM数据⽂件打散放在多个主机上,每个服务器的本地存储⽹络池化3、使⽤SSD作为读写缓存加速层,混合型策略,由SSD提供性能,普通机械硬盘提供容量,适⽤的市场范围更⼴4、VSAN中没有LUN也不需要做RAID 5或者RAID 0+1,使⽤VMDK为单位的对象存储,所有虚拟化性能、容量、调优设置和存储策略改变都是在VMDK范围中完成的5、VSAN嵌⼊vSphere内核中,I/O数据路径短且性能⾼,管理员可以通过简单的点击操作与许可密钥配置启⽤VSAN功能,可以在vCenter界⾯管理VSAN。
需要注意的是,部署VMware VSAN有以下⼀些必备条件:- ⼀个集群配置⾄少3台主机- 所有3台主机都必须提供存储(vSphere 5.5 U1或者更⾼版本)- 本地连接的磁盘必须包括SSD和HDD- ⽹络连接⽀持1Gb和10Gb以太⽹(建议实际环境使⽤10Gb以太⽹,否则性能影响⾮常⼤)在VSAN规划中,SSD的70%容量⽤于读缓存,缓存那些被VMDK⽂件频繁读写的数据,另外30%容量⽤于写缓存,缓存由VMDK⽂件发起的写I/O,速度⾼于机械硬盘。
SSD写满的情况下会通过异步操作把SSD写好的数据同步“沉淀”到机械磁盘中。
由此可见,SSD是VSAN中⾮常重要的⼀层,作为读写缓存极⼤地提升了性能。
-------------------------------------------------------------------------------------------------------------------------------------------Q:vsan的优点和缺点有哪些?A:利⽤本地服务器的磁盘空间,降低共享存储的采购成本和维护成本,在性能上利⽤SSD盘提⾼读写的性能。
分布式存储架构VMware VSAN的优势与特性随着数字化时代的到来,数据量呈指数级增长,传统的存储架构已经无法满足企业对存储性能、可靠性和容量的需求。
分布式存储架构应运而生,成为了当下企业存储解决方案的首选。
VMware的Virtual SAN(简称VSAN)就是一种基于分布式存储架构的解决方案,它将存储资源整合在一个虚拟化平台上,提供高性能、高可靠性和灵活性,成为了当今企业IT基础设施中的重要组成部分。
1. 构建简单VMware VSAN是一种软件定义的存储解决方案,它与VMware vSphere紧密集成,无需额外的硬件和额外的管理工具。
通过VMware vCenter Server管理,用户可以轻松构建和管理VSAN集群,实现存储资源的统一管理和使用。
2. 高性能VSAN采用分布式存储架构,利用集群中所有的存储资源,并通过数据副本和缓存机制来提供高性能的存储服务。
它支持自动数据平衡和数据压缩,能够充分发挥存储设备的性能,提供良好的读写速度和响应时间,满足企业对存储性能的需求。
3. 高可靠性分布式存储架构使得VSAN具有较高的可靠性,它可以通过数据副本和故障域容错来保护数据的完整性。
当存储设备发生故障时,VSAN能够自动将数据从故障设备上迁移到其他设备上,实现无损失地恢复数据。
VSAN还支持快速克隆、快速克隆恢复和快速故障恢复,确保了数据的可靠性和持久性。
4. 灵活性VSAN支持混合硬件和多种存储设备混合部署,例如SSD、HDD和NVMe等,在不同的节点上可以使用不同的存储设备组成存储池,满足企业对存储容量和性能的不同需求。
VSAN 还支持软件定义存储和存储策略管理,用户可以通过简单的操作来调整存储资源的使用方式,实现动态的存储资源分配和管理。
5. 一体化部署VMware VSAN采用一体化的部署方式,存储资源和计算资源可以在同一台物理服务器上部署,不需要额外的存储设备和外部存储网络,节约了成本和空间。
VSAN存储解决⽅案⽬录1Virtual SAN描述 (2)1.1Virtual SAN简介 (2)1.2功能和优势 (2)1.2.1主要特性和功能 (2)1.2.2优势 (4)1.3体系结构 (5)1.3.1独⽴节点可靠阵列(RAIN) (5)1.3.2仲裁和副本 (6)1.3.3固态磁盘的作⽤ (6)1.4基于存储策略的管理 (6)1.4.1Virtual SAN功能 (7)1.4.2仲裁⽰例 (8)1.4.3虚拟机存储策略 (8)2配置清单及说明 (11)2.1硬件配置需求 (11)2.3Virtual SAN部署要求 (11)2.3.1vSphere (12)2.3.2存储要求 (12)2.3.3⽹络要求 (12)3⽅案优势总结 (14)3.1评估 (15)3.2规划与设计 (15)3.3实施 (15)3.4运维 (16)1.1 Virtual SAN简介Virtual SAN是极其简单的虚拟化层融合的存储解决⽅案。
为vSphere虚拟化架构提供⾼性能,可扩展的存储解决⽅案。
这是适合任何虚拟化应⽤程序,包括关键应⽤⼯作负载的企业级存储解决⽅案。
它与vSphere和对整个VMware功能的⽆缝集成使它成为理想的存储平台的虚拟机。
1.2 功能和优势1.2.1 主要特性和功能VMware Virtual SAN体现了VMware软件定义存储愿景,它在全⾯集成的直连磁盘解决⽅案中纳⼊基于策略的控制层、以应⽤程序为核⼼的服务以及虚拟数据层。
VMware Virtual SAN采⽤分布式架构,利⽤SSD实现⾼性能的读/写缓存,并利⽤硬盘实现⾼成本效益的数据长期保存。
功能特性包括:内置在vSphere内核中Virtual SAN在vSphere内核内部实施, 从⽽优化数据 I/O 路径以提供最⾼级别的性能以及最⼩化对 CPU 的影响,同时提供最佳性能和可扩展性。
简单的⼀键式部署——VMware Virtual SAN易于配置和部署,如下图所⽰,只需要单击对话框就可完成。